Causes of Boating Accidents in Miami

There are many potential causes of boating accidents, including:

  • Operator error. Boating accidents often result from the operator of the vessel making mistakes or behaving negligently. For example, the operator might be under the influence of alcohol or drugs, might be speeding, or might be operating the boat in a reckless or careless manner.
  • Mechanical failure. An accident can also be caused by mechanical failure of the vessel or its equipment. This might include engine failure, steering failure, or failure of other critical systems.
  • Poor weather. Severe weather conditions can cause an accident as well, particularly if the operator of the vessel is unprepared or unable to handle the conditions.
  • Navigation errors. Boating accidents can also be caused by navigation errors, such as running aground, colliding with other vessels, or the operator losing their bearings because they’re in unfamiliar waters.
  • Lack of safety equipment. If a vessel is not equipped with the necessary safety equipment, such as life jackets or flares, the chances of an accident can increase significantly.

Possible Liable Parties in a Miami Boating Accident

In a boat accident, there may be multiple parties who could be held liable for damages or injuries sustained. Some possible liable parties in a boat accident could include:

  • The operator of the boat. If the operator of the boat was behaving negligently or recklessly, they may be held liable for the accident.
  • Owner of the boat. The owner could have allowed someone to operate their vessel who was not competent or sober. They may be held liable for the accident as a result.
  • The manufacturer of the boat or its components. If the boat or one of its components was defectively designed or manufactured, the manufacturer could be held liable for the accident.
  • The person or entity responsible for maintaining the boat. If the boat was not properly maintained and this contributed to the accident, whoever was responsible could face liability.
  • Other boats involved in the accident. If another boat was involved in the accident and its operator was behaving negligently or recklessly, they may be held liable for the accident.

Damages You May be Able to Recover

If you‘ve been injured in a boat accident and believe that someone else was at fault, you may be entitled to recover damages. The types of damages that may be available to you will depend on the specific circumstances of your case, but some common types of damages that may be recoverable include:

  • Medical expenses. These include whatever medical treatment you needed as a result of the accident.
  • Lost wages. If you can’t work due to the accident, you may be able to obtain compensation for the wages you lost. If you can’t work for an extended period of time, you may also be able to obtain compensation for lost earning capacity.
  • Pain and suffering. You’ve probably had to deal with an incredible amount of pain and suffering due to the injury. While this type of damages might not be easy to calculate, a skilled attorney will be able to do just that
